| 1 | | SENATE RESOLUTION
| 2 | | WHEREAS, The members of the Illinois Senate are saddened to | 3 | | learn of the death of George J. Arnold, who passed away on | 4 | | October 3, 2010; and
| 5 | | WHEREAS, He was born August 14, 1923, in Bluffs, and was | 6 | | the son of George and Jesse (Adams) Arnold; he married Betty | 7 | | (Wilson) Arnold on March 12, 1948, in Roxana; and
| 8 | | WHEREAS, He served his country in the United States Air | 9 | | Force during World War II, then went to work for Olin | 10 | | Corporation as a pipefitter; he was a member of the Wood River | 11 | | Masonic Lodge and was active with the Wood River Ho-Downers | 12 | | (square dancers); and
| 13 | | WHEREAS, He was a Boy Scout leader, and helped build the | 14 | | Boy Scout house in Roxana; he received the Order of the Arrow | 15 | | from the Boy Scout Council; he helped in building Camp Warren | 16 | | Levis in Godfrey, and was active in Little League teams in | 17 | | Roxana; and
| 18 | | WHEREAS, He was preceded in death by his parents; his wife; | 19 | | and his two brothers, John and Richard Arnold; and
